Water cycle route between Groningen and Drenthe




Zuidlaren, Hoogezand-Sappemeer, Veendam
This varied tour takes you along canals, lakes and the Veendam and Hoogezand-Sappemeer rivers. The route takes you along the Zuidlaarder Lake and a stretch of the Hunze river. You will cycle over the border between Groningen and Drenthe, past beautiful nature, historical sites and unique water landscapes. A perfect route for those who love peace, space and a touch of history.
Explore the former Botjes Zandgat sand excavation, which has now become a nature reserve and pond. From here, you can quickly reach the historic shipyard in Sappemeer, where you can delve into the local history of shipbuilding.
The Zuidlaarder Lake in Groningen is a beautiful environment in which to relax. Pause for a moment to enjoy the view of the rippling water, with sailboats gliding by. Windsurfers and other water sports enthusiasts also know where to find the lake. You can also indulge in bird watching, sunbathe and even take a cooling dip in the water.
Then you follow the route along a stretch of the Hunze, a river that winds through the Drenthe landscape. Once an important trade route, it is now an idyllic nature reserve where you can cycle among the reed beds and marshes.
Finally, you reach the equally water-rich Veendam via the water-rich Borgerswold Park. Thanks to its many parks, this beautiful town is also known as ‘Park City’, and that also means many beautiful ponds.
